BMRB Entry 50785

Title: In Vitro Fibrillized 0N3R Tau   PubMed: 33983722

Deposition date: 2021-02-21 Original release date: 2021-05-18

Authors: Dregni, Aurelio; Wang, Harrison; Hong, Mei; Duan, Pu

Citation: Dregni, Aurelio; Wang, Harrison; Wu, Haifan; Duan, Pu; Jin, Jia; DeGrado, William; Hong, Mei. "Inclusion of the C-Terminal Domain in the beta-Sheet Core of Heparin-Fibrillized Three-Repeat Tau Protein Revealed by Solid-State Nuclear Magnetic Resonance Spectroscopy"  J. Am. Chem. Soc. 143, 7839-7851 (2021).

Assembly members:
entity_1, polymer, 352 residues, Formula weight is not available

Natural source:   Common Name: E. coli   Taxonomy ID: 562   Superkingdom: Bacteria   Kingdom: not available   Genus/species: Escherichia coli

Experimental source:   Production method: recombinant technology   Host organism: Escherichia coli   Vector: BL21(DE3)
